

This week three parishes on peninsular Halifax will start to offer a daily 7:30am Mass. This is the result of feedback the diocese has received from people who would like to go to Mass prior to the beginning of their work day. Saint Mary’s Cathedral, Good Shepherd Parish, and Saint Francis and Saint Clare of Assisi Parish will host these early morning Mass at 7:30am with the following schedule:
- Monday – Saint Mary’s Cathedral Basilica, Spring Garden Rd.
- Tuesday – Saint Thomas Aquinas Church, 1725 Oxford St.
- Wednesday – Saint Mary’s Cathedral Basilica, Spring Garden Rd.
- Thursday – Saint Thomas Aquinas Church, 1725 Oxford St.
- Friday – Saint Catherine’s Church, 6476 Bayers Rd.
All are welcome to join any of these Mass to begin the day.
